DAY 1 | Tuesday 21st November
from 5.30pm at the Castleknock Hotel (Phoenix Suite) 

One the first evening of the Conference, a structured B2B networking event will take place from 5.30pm. The aim of this networking event is to bring together potential collaborations between activity operators, tour operators, tour organisers and other stakeholders within the tourism industry. 

The networking event will then be followed by local Tourism Showcase from 7pm-9pm. See Exhibitors at the Showcase listed below. 

With a welcome from Mayor of Fingal, Cllr Adrian Henchy, this event will showcase the best of what the Fingal tourism has to offer. It is a brilliant opportunity for tourism businesses to meet each other, with hotels, restaurants, breweries, chocolatiers, pubs, tour operators, activity providers, agents and other stakeholders from all over Ireland to discuss potential collaborations. There will also be live entertainment on the evening.
